Arsenal defeated Newcastle United 1-0 on Saturday, April 25, 2026, to move back to the top of the Premier League table [1].
The victory is critical for the North London club as it restores their lead in the title race following a series of recent defeats [1, 2].
The match took place at the Emirates Stadium during Matchweek 34 [1, 3]. Eberechi Eze provided the only goal of the contest, securing the win for the home side [1, 2].
According to reports, Eze's goal resulted from a rehearsed short corner routine [1]. This specific play marked the 17th corner goal for Arsenal this season, which establishes a new record for the top flight [4].
While some reports described the goal as a brilliant early strike [2], other accounts emphasized the tactical nature of the corner routine that led to the score [1].
Arsenal maintained their lead for the remainder of the match to secure the three points. The result places the club in a stronger position as the Premier League season enters its final stages.
